]> git.baikalelectronics.ru Git - kernel.git/commit
[PATCH] sky2: rework of NAPI and IRQ management
authorStephen Hemminger <shemminger@osdl.org>
Mon, 20 Mar 2006 23:48:17 +0000 (15:48 -0800)
committerJeff Garzik <jeff@garzik.org>
Tue, 21 Mar 2006 21:00:52 +0000 (16:00 -0500)
commitb49206e6e7b78ae24bb765ed1682e788bd4694bf
tree15e96ea55b6463d2b75eb94293230d8ee6345165
parentf20bf87a711b59a28fc6e048a9881f20e2210c7c
[PATCH] sky2: rework of NAPI and IRQ management

Redo the interupt handling of sky2 driver based on the IRQ mangement
documentation. All interrupts are handled by the device0 NAPI poll
routine.

Don't need to adjust interrupt mask in IRQ context, done only when
changing device under RTNL. Therefore don't need hwlock anymore.

Signed-off-by: Stephen Hemminger <shemminger@osdl.org>
Signed-off-by: Jeff Garzik <jeff@garzik.org>
drivers/net/sky2.c
drivers/net/sky2.h